Mr. Oscar L. Hipp's Obituary

Young Funeral Home, Inc. | Yemassee, SC in Yemassee respectfully announces the passing of Mr. Oscar L. Hipp on September 26, 2025.During the early morning hours of Friday: September 26, 2025; the voice of our dear beloved, Mr. Oscar L. Hipp, was stilled. Mr. Hipp, 87, was a beloved resident of the Pocotaligo community of Yemassee, SC. The beloved husband of Mrs. Sharon Ford, a beloved father, a grandfather, a brother, and so much more; his legacy stands as an icon, that will forever stand.

Service arrangements are incomplete; however, we welcome expressions of condolences and sympathy and solicit prayers of comfort for this family.
